Discussion Forum held on Opportunities &

Challenges of Social Entrepreneurship in Bangladesh.

YY Ventures and the Embassy of the Netherlands in Bangladesh,

organised a discussion forum on the theme ‘Opportunities & Challenges of Social Entrepreneurship in Bangladesh’ on November 16, 2021, hosted at Impact Hub Dhaka. The objective of this forum was to create an open forum for discussing opportunities that Bangladesh and its local entrepreneurship ecosystem offers, and the challenges faced by entrepreneurs while building businesses.

Orange Corners embarked on this journey with the Embassy of the Netherlands in Bangladesh to support them in the research of the local entrepreneurial ecosystem. Orange Corners is managed by the Netherlands Enterprise Agency at the request of the Dutch Ministry of Foreign Affairs. The Youth Employment and Entrepreneurial Team works closely together with the Embassy of the Kingdom of the Netherlands and local partners in each programme country.

YY Ventures had invited promising brilliant entrepreneurs from their network to the discussion forum on ‘Opportunities & Challenges of Social Entrepreneurship in Bangladesh.’ During the interactive forum Bas Blauuw, First Secretary at Embassy of the Kingdom of the Netherlands to Bangladesh; Theodore Klouvas, Programme Manager, Orange Corners; and Mike Sips, Youth Employment and Youth Entrepreneurship Advisor, Rijksdienst Voor Ondernemend Nederland (RVO); moderated the program and engaged the diligent social entrepreneurs present in an interactive round table discussion. The entrepreneurs highlighted the hurdles and obstacles they face during their entrepreneurial journey in the ecosystem.

Participants in the roundtable discussion contributed to an ecosystem mapping of the business environment for startups and young entrepreneurs in Dhaka. Similar mappings have already been done by Orange Corners in several countries in Africa and the Middle East. The mapping enabled the Netherlands Embassy in Bangladesh and Orange Corners to understand the dynamics in the ecosystem and consider what activities could enhance enabling environment for young entrepreneurs in Bangladesh.
